@mikeinthefastlane83704 жыл бұрын
Normally when we get those they don't work. Had 5 bleeders in a row last month and they sent us 5 new sensors but it is a pain being on hold for each failed sensor. Also, we have learned to wait and put the pump peel/grif grip on after warm up. So many times the sensor fails during warm up and we have to rip off the new peel. So we wait. When sensors work they are great but the bleeders are frustrating
@danielbouchie63974 жыл бұрын
I just put my first one on and i can see it bleeding. You have to change it when it bleeds? I know nothing about it.
@xorkii4 жыл бұрын
@@danielbouchie6397 U dont have to but u can.. in Germany u get replacements for bleeders not sure if its the same in the US I personally had the best readings from bleeders tho so I dont change them
@the.dose.family3 жыл бұрын
Hi we have learned that the hard way two sensor fails after warm up and I put the overpatch right after insertion . Now i wait a full 24 hours then put the overmatch . But you don't have to replace it . After the first 24 hours if it is still inaccurate then I would replace it . But we usually leave the bleeders because usually they are the best readers . We live in the USA and they are pretty good at replacing sensors even bleeders . I saw only tiny blood on that sensor installation. I just had my 2nd sensor on and it bleeds nonstop and i decided to take it off. Is there any recommendation on picking a site?
@the.dose.family3 жыл бұрын
hi !! I'm sorry u got some bleeders but i keep them on when ever they bleed . and they seem to work fine . But what the dexcom rep said was to " tent " the skin a little . Meaning when ur applying the sensor tug on the skin a little and not push down when pushing the botton . Its worked for us and we haven't gotten a bleeder in a while i hope that helps .
